About IODINE 0.1M (0.2N) SOLUTION



IODINE 0.1M (0.2N) SOLUTION is a high-grade Analytical Reagent (AR) chemical solution used for quantitative analysis in laboratory testing, particularly in redox titrations. With a sharp iodine-like odor, this liquid solution is soluble in water, alcohol, and certain organic solvents. Prepared to a specific molar concentration, it is non-poisonous in small laboratory usage but should not be ingested. Stored in a cool, dark place when not in use, this neutral pH solution follows ISO/USP/ACS standards and is commonly employed in analytical chemistry titrations. With a molecular weight of 253.81 g/mol and CAS No. 7553-56-2, IODINE 0.1M (0.2N) SOLUTION is a reliable choice for accurate laboratory analyses.
